The Future is Coming by Araceli - July 2022 Scholarship Essay

Education's future seems bright for future generations. Many changes are taking place from kindergarten through college. Smart items, full-length online courses, and prosthetic technologies meant to equalize education are on the future. With the assistance of modern technologies, the future of education will be drastically transformed.
Technology has already altered schooling. New tools and software will be offered that are both engaging and enlightening for pupils. Online courses will soon supplant traditional high school and college education. Companies will finance classes at online universities. These firms will advise universities on course materials. Those who pass the training will thereafter be hired by the firm. This will provide a skilled worker who was expressly trained for a role in a corporation. In these classes, teachers will take a back seat. Teachers will provide one-on-one assistance and will assist students in working together. These teachers will serve as guides rather than classroom teachers.
I hope to see the increased use of smart items in schools. These items are aimed at younger children rather than those in high school or college. Animated objects, such as building blocks that can talk and light up, show a youngster how to arrange them correctly. Objects that will put a child's spelling and reading skills to the test. Intelligent books and resources that challenge a youngster to listen and respond.
I also hope to see individual pupils with particular requirements, such as disabilities, also benefit from new technologies. These revolutionary prosthetics are being used to equalize schooling for all children. They have created an implant for youngsters with hearing impairments. Microelectronic lenses are now being developed for those who have difficulty reading and seeing. Handicapped children will have equal access to school as their classmates in the future. With all of these advancements, impaired children will be on equal footing with their classmates, with no additional barriers to overcome in order to attain the same fundamental goals as other children their age. A youngster will no longer be left behind because of his or her condition.
As you can see, a lot will change over the course of the next ten years. A combination of new technology and tactical adjustments will result in a considerably more satisfying experience for both teachers and students. Everyone will be able to receive an education, and as a result, pupils are far more likely to love studying. Complex digital technologies that are available to all kids, helpful to learners, parents, instructors, and other educators, and cost-effective for the school are lacking in current educational offerings. This is the change I hope to see.
